Native American fisherman sculpture: Sculpture Saturday

This life-sized Native American fisherman sculpture is at the Columbia Gorge Museum in Stevenson, Washington. This sculpture shows how people of nearby tribes fished in the Columbia River with dip nets. One of their favorite fishing spots was at Celilo Falls. When The Dalles Dam was completed in 1957, the falls disappeared within hours.

Today, you might see a Native American fisherman fishing from platforms at Cascade Locks, Oregon, near the Bridge of the Gods.
